According to the Canada Revenue Agency, the maximum pensionable earnings under the Canada Pension Plan (CPP) for 2023 will be $66,600, up from $64,900 in 2022. Contributors who earn more than $66,600 in 2023 are not required or permitted to make additional contributions to the CPP. The employee and employer contribution rates for 2023 will be 5.95%, up from 5.70% in 2022, and the self-employed contribution rate will be 11.90%, up from 11.40% in 2022. The maximum employee contribution for CPP in 2023 is $3,754.45, or 5.95% of your salary (less a $3,500 exemption), whichever is more. For self-employed people, the maximum CPP contribution is $7,508.90.
